ARMENIAN OPPOSITION BLOC ANNOUNCES NEW ELECTORAL STRATEGY
The opposition Artarutiun bloc announced on 12 April that it will pursue a new electoral strategy to galvanize support for defeated opposition presidential candidate Stepan Demirchian in order to win seats in the coming parliamentary elections and increase pressure on President Robert Kocharian to resign, according to RFE/RL's Yerevan bureau. Although the opposition continues to protest last month's election results, the announcement reflects a deeper strategy to leverage the momentum of the opposition's court challenges and public protests as a means to garner a greater number of seats in the Armenian parliament. Artarutiun bloc figure Albert Bazeyan explained that efforts to challenge the re-election of the Armenian president will continue because "the citizens of Armenia have the right to determine other ways of forming a legitimate government."
